What is the greatest common fractor of 8 and 12

The GCF is 4.

The greatest common factor is found out by seeing which largest factor each number has in common. First we have to find the factors, or what we multiply to get the number:
8: 1, 2, 4, 8
12: 1, 2, 3, 4, 6, 12
As you can see, the largest common factor they have in common is 4.
